Those VISA cheques are FANTASTIC as long as you prepay the total balance including charges and cheques until your next statement date else you have to pay interest on the cheque amount. Conceivably depending on the date you deposit this could be 19.6% divided by 12 = 1.63% = $163 in one month on $10,000 of cheques.
I pay $10,000 to Visa out of my line of credit first and then deposit the cheques into my line of credit. No LOC charge if done on the same day either.
